Gutter Repair in Longmont, CO
Gutter repair services focus on restoring the functionality and integrity of a property's gutter system, which is essential for directing rainwater away from the foundation and preventing water damage. These projects typically include fixing leaks, sealing cracks, realigning gutters, replacing damaged sections, and addressing issues caused by clogs or corrosion. Homeowners often seek gutter repairs after noticing overflowing, sagging, or leaking gutters, especially following severe weather or as part of routine maintenance to ensure proper drainage and protect the property's structure.
Before requesting gutter repair services, property owners should assess the condition of their existing gutter system and identify specific problems such as leaks, sagging, or detached sections. Understanding the extent of damage, the type of gutters installed, and any underlying issues like fascia damage or improper slope can help in planning the necessary repairs. Clear communication about these details can assist in determining the appropriate scope of work needed to maintain effective water management around the property.

Common Gutter Repair Jobs
Gutter repair involves fixing leaks, holes, and damaged sections to ensure proper water flow.
Gutter replacement includes installing new gutters to replace old or severely damaged systems.
Downspout repair addresses clogged or broken downspouts to prevent water backup and property damage.
Gutter sealing involves applying sealant to leaks and joints for improved durability and performance.
Gutter realignment corrects sagging or misaligned gutters to ensure effective drainage away from the property.
Gutter cleaning prep prepares gutters for repair by removing debris and inspecting for underlying issues.
Gutter Repair Questions
What are common gutter repair issues? Common problems include leaks, sagging, rust, and damaged or loose gutters that can lead to water drainage problems.
How can I tell if my gutters need repair? Signs include water overflowing, sagging sections, visible rust, or debris buildup that prevents proper flow.
What types of gutter repairs are typically needed? Repairs often involve sealing leaks, replacing damaged sections, tightening loose brackets, and addressing rust or corrosion.
Why is timely gutter repair important? Prompt repairs help prevent water damage to the roof, siding, and foundation, and maintain proper drainage around the property.
